What companies run services between St Paul's Cathedral, England and New Barnet, England?

Thameslink operates a train from City Thameslink to New Barnet every 4 hours. Tickets cost £5–11 and the journey takes 26 min. Alternatively, you can take a vehicle from St Paul's Cathedral to New Barnet Sainsbury's via Finsbury Square and Tally Ho Corner in around 1h 27m.
